Answers to Your Common Questions
The cost of a house extension varies widely based on factors like size, location, materials, and complexity. On average, it can range from $20,000 to $100,000 or more.
In many cases, you'll need planning permission, especially for significant extensions or in conservation areas. However, some smaller projects may fall under permitted development rights.
The duration depends on the scope of the project. Small extensions may take a few months, while larger, more complex ones can take six months or longer.
Yes, you can usually live in your home during an extension, but it may be noisy and disruptive. Many people choose to move out temporarily for their comfort and safety during construction.
House extensions come in various forms like rear extensions, side returns, double-storey builds, and even loft or garage conversions—each tailored to suit your space, budget, and lifestyle needs.
Yes, a well-planned and quality-built extension can significantly increase your home's market value, especially when adding extra bedrooms, living space, or modern features.

An extension adds new space to your home (like a room or floor), while a renovation updates existing areas. Extensions usually involve structural changes and require permits.
Depending on the extension plan, you may need to move plumbing, gas lines, or electrical wiring. A professional builder will assess this during the planning stage.
Costs can vary based on size, materials, labour, design complexity, and whether major plumbing or electrical work is needed.
